St. Paul’s Lutheran Church Stewardship Letter – November 2025

 

Dear Brothers and Sisters in Christ:

Greetings to you in the blessed name of Jesus – our Lord and our Savior! Each year in November, St. Paul’s turns its attention to the subject of Christian stewardship. Stewardship is the free and joyous activity of the child of God and God’s family, the Church, in managing all of life and life’s resources for God’s purposes. Through this attention we hope to encourage good stewardship decisions by our individual members and practice good stewardship in our life together as a congregation.

Our theme for this year’s stewardship emphasis, Faith and Love Increasing, comes from 2 Thessalonians 1:3 – “We ought always to give thanks to God for you, brothers and sisters, as is right, because your faith is growing abundantly and the love of every one of you for one another is increasing.” The sermons on November 2, 9 and 16th will expand on this theme, with Sunday, Nov. 16, serving as our annual Commitment Sunday – the day we ask our members and friends to share their intentions for giving in the coming year.

When our members and friends give generously of their time, talents and financial resources, St. Paul’s can continue to be a place where faith is nourished by means of Word and Sacrament and where our love and care for each other and our neighbors continues to grow.

When thinking about your financial giving, please consider the Biblical wisdom of setting aside a portion of your time and income for God’s work through the church, often called a “tithe.” Percentage giving is an excellent way to “give as the Lord has given to you” (Deut. 16:17). Many of us know the blessings of giving ten percent or even more. Please prayerfully consider where God is leading you with regard to your financial gifts to His kingdom work at St. Paul’s.

Regarding your giving of time and talents, we ask you to please consider participating in one or more of the Service Opportunities listed on the separate page of this mailing. Most of you are serving in at least one such way already. And certainly all of us are serving the Lord in our homes, jobs and communities. But serving through the church meets important needs and brings unique blessings. If you’re not already serving with us, please consider adding a commitment of service to your schedule and let us know of your intention.
